In the third installment of this four-part series, Megan Hansel tackles one of the most misunderstood concepts in e-commerce: why the product is actually not the problem. Megan makes the case that the same product can thrive in one store and fail in another, and that the difference comes down entirely to product positioning. This mindset shift is all about strategy and knowing how customers actually think. Megan walks through the mechanics of positioning, product framing, and audience clarity in a way that is direct and applicable. She illustrates how the same item can become something entirely different depending on who it is for and how it is presented. The path from random product picker to intentional brand builder is laid out clearly, and the next step feels less overwhelming than it did at the start. Chapters [Start] Series Recap: Megan recaps episodes one and two before framing what this episode will tackle. 00:42 Product vs Positioning: What actually separates stores that convert from stores that do not. 02:21 Selling to Everyone: The case for audience specificity and why knowing exactly who you serve makes every other decision easier. 04:15 Product Framing: The difference between listing features and communicating outcomes, and why buying decisions are emotional, not logical. 05:50 How Doba Fits the Strategy: How Doba's platform can be used with the positioning framework strategically.
